Heathrow Tests WHILL Autonomous Chairs in Terminal 3: What This Changes for Passengers with Reduced Mobility
London Heathrow has launched a WHILL autonomous mobility pilot service in Terminal 3 for passengers who find it difficult to cover long distances in the airport independently. This is not a replacement for classic airport assistance, but a new tool that can make moving through the terminal more independent, predictable, and less dependent on manual escort by staff.

According to WHILL, the pilot in Heathrow Terminal 3 was launched in partnership with ABM, one of the largest providers of assisted travel services in the UK. The service began operating in late April, and the company publicly announced the deployment on June 4. What Exactly Was Launched in Heathrow Terminal 3
These are self-driving mobile devices from WHILL, which a passenger can use to move within the terminal. The idea of the service is simple: a person selects the desired destination on a touch screen, the device carries them along the route through the terminal, and after the trip is completed, it returns independently to its designated base location. For the airport, this means less manual logistics for returning chairs, and for the passenger - more control over their own route.
WHILL notes that the devices are equipped with autonomous navigation, 360-degree sensors, obstacle detection systems, and automatic stopping. For an environment like Heathrow, this is fundamental: the terminal is not a sterile laboratory, but a living space with queues, carry-on luggage, children, staff, wheelchairs, shifting passenger flows, and sudden stops of people in front of boards or shops.
The company also reports that its Autonomous Service is already operating in 26 airports and public facilities worldwide, and the total number of autonomous trips has exceeded 1 million. This is important context: Heathrow is not testing an entirely unknown concept, but is adopting a technology that already has operational experience in the aviation environment. At the same time, for LHR passengers, this is still a pilot stage, so it is worth checking current terms of use through official airport channels or your airline.
Why This Is Especially Relevant for Terminal 3
Terminal 3 at Heathrow serves a significant portion of international flights and has complex passenger logistics: check-in, security control, shops, lounges, boarding gates, transfers, and arrival flows can require long walks. On Heathrow's official page with information about terminal assistance, it is stated that most boarding gates in Terminal 3 are located approximately 800 meters from the security area, and the estimated walking time can be around 20 minutes.
For a healthy passenger without carry-on luggage, this may be a normal part of the journey. For a person with joint pain, after surgery, with an invisible disability, cardiovascular limitations, or a temporary injury, such a distance becomes a real barrier. That is why an autonomous device that helps cover a section of the terminal without constantly waiting for an escort can be practically important even when the airport already has a standard assistance system.

What This Means for Passengers with Reduced Mobility
Most importantly: the launch of WHILL does not mean that a passenger no longer needs to request assistance. If a person needs help with boarding, disembarking, passing through control, transferring, or moving from the plane to the lounge, they still need to arrange this through the airline or tour operator in advance. An autonomous device in the terminal can help at a specific stage of the route, but it does not replace the full complex of services for passengers with special needs.
Heathrow reminds on its official page that assistance areas are available in all terminals: in the departure area before and after security, as well as in the arrivals hall. For Terminal 3, these points are located before security on Level 1 above check-in zones A and B, after security behind World Duty Free, and in the arrivals area - opposite international arrivals. This is useful information even for those planning to use the new technology, as the assistance area is often the place where one can get explanations, support, or route clarification.
Passengers with invisible health impairments should also remember other available Heathrow services. The airport offers sunflower lanyards for people with invisible disabilities, has Changing Places, accessible toilets, assistance communication points, support for passengers with hearing impairments, including the Convo service for British Sign Language, as well as information for blind and visually impaired passengers. WHILL autonomous devices complement this ecosystem but do not cancel the need for advance planning.
Why Technology Is Important for Airports
For airports, the issue of accessibility is increasingly looking less like a separate social option and more like part of operational quality. If a passenger cannot predictably navigate the path from the entrance to the boarding gate, they more often arrive too early, get nervous, require urgent escort, or miss some of the airport's services. For a hub, this means additional load on staff, more complex transfers, and lower quality of passenger experience.
Autonomous mobility devices can change this model. They not only transport the passenger but also return to the base point without a separate employee. This helps reduce the time staff spend moving empty chairs, and allows focus to be shifted to cases where a person truly needs individual escort: boarding the aircraft, transfers between complex zones, help with documents, orientation in non-standard situations.

What to Check Before Traveling Through Heathrow
Travelers should not treat the news as a guarantee that an autonomous device will be available at the exact moment and for any route. This is a pilot service, so conditions may change: the operating area, number of devices, rules of use, availability hours, or the application process may be clarified on-site. The best strategy is to plan the journey as if you still need a standard time buffer, and WHILL can be an additional help if the service is available.
- Request assistance in advance through the airline if you need help with boarding, disembarking, or transferring.
- Check which terminal the flight operates from, as the service is announced specifically for Terminal 3.
- Arrive with an additional time buffer, especially if you have luggage, medical needs, or a complex transfer.
- On-site, contact the assistance area or help point if you do not know where to get support.
- Before leaving for the airport, check the flight status, as a change in gate or delay may affect the route in the terminal.
